The Master Apothecary's Garden was commissioned by a motion of the Imperial Senate in Winter 378YE. The position of Master Apothecary is a sinecure, requiring minimal responsibility but offering a regular income of herbs. The position is a Wintermark national Imperial title.

Responsibilities

The Master Apothecary is expected to use the herbs provided by the sinecure to create potions of use to Imperial troops. While the title itself is national, the responsibilities could easily be interpretted to cover aiding soldiers of any Imperial nation. Further, there is a tacit suggestion that the Master Apothecary could feel empowered to organise other apothecaries to make more potions than are possible with just the herbs from the sinecure.

In addition, if the garden were to be threatened in any way, it would be the responsibility of the Gatekeeper to deal with those threats.

Bounty of the Master Apothecary

The Gatekeeper receives an income of herbs each season: 6 doses of Bladeroot, 5 doses of True Vervain, 4 doses each of Imperial Roseweald and Marrowort, and 2 doses of Cerulean Mazzarine. Bladeroot and True Vervain prosper in the northern hills, but the gardeners struggle to maintain more than a few patches of Cerulean Mazzarine.

Selection

The Master Apothecary is a Wintermark national position appointed by the Senate. Under normal circumstances it will be appointed by unanimous vote of the Wintermark senators.

Because this is a national position, the title can only be held by a citizen of Wintermark.

Removal

The Master Apothecry has tenure and serves until they die, step down or are revoked.

The title can be revoked by the Wintermark national assembly, the General assembly or the Assembly of Nine.

History

Construction of the Master Apothecary's Garden was completed shortly before the 379YE Spring Equinox. The title was first appointed to Freya Kreftnar during the Autumn Equinox of the same year.

The Master Apothecary's Garden

Calling the sinecure the Master Apothecaries Garden is slightly ironic. Far from a neat, tended, walled cottage garden, it represents a diverse variety of small isolated groves and windblasted hilltops spread across many miles of the rolling hills of southern Kalpamark. The Master Apothecary, and the small number of gardeners who tend the various groves, need good boots and stout sticks at least as much as they need gardening tools.
